DevOps

DevOps Summary

Here are some of the key services we provide for DevOps:

Continuous Integration and Continuous Deployment (CI/CD) Pipeline Setup:

This involves setting up automated workflows to build, test, and deploy software quickly and efficiently. It helps organizations deliver software faster and with greater quality.

Infrastructure Automation:

This involves automating the provisioning and management of infrastructure resources such as servers, databases, and networking. This helps organizations reduce the time and effort required to manage their infrastructure, and ensures that infrastructure is always up-to-date and secure.

Cloud Migration and Management:

This involves helping organizations migrate their applications and data to the cloud, and managing their cloud infrastructure. It helps organizations take advantage of the scalability, flexibility, and cost-effectiveness of cloud computing.

DevOps Consulting:

This involves providing expert guidance and advice on DevOps best practices, and helping organizations develop a roadmap for implementing DevOps.

Continuous Monitoring and Optimization:

This involves monitoring the performance of applications and infrastructure in real-time, and making optimizations to improve performance and reduce downtime. It helps organizations ensure that their systems are always running at peak efficiency.

Security and Compliance:

This involves implementing security best practices and ensuring that software and infrastructure meet regulatory compliance requirements. It helps organizations reduce the risk of security breaches and comply with industry and government regulations.

DevOps FAQ

Here are some frequently asked questions about DevOps:

DevOps is a software development methodology that emphasizes collaboration, communication, and integration between software development and operations teams. It aims to increase efficiency, speed, and quality of software delivery.

Our company offers a range of services including continuous integration and delivery, infrastructure as code, cloud migration, container orchestration, and monitoring and logging.

DevOps plays a crucial role in the software development lifecycle by automating the process of code integration, testing, and deployment. It helps organizations to deliver software faster and more reliably.

DevOps helps organizations by reducing downtime, improving collaboration between teams, increasing operational efficiency, and reducing the time to market for new software releases.

Yes, we can provide DevOps support for legacy applications by modernizing their infrastructure and integrating them into a continuous delivery pipeline.

We follow industry-standard security practices and regularly monitor our infrastructure for potential security threats. We also offer security audits and implement necessary security measures to ensure the safety of your data.

We use a variety of tools including Git, Jenkins, Ansible, Docker, Hashicorp (multiple products) and Kubernetes to provide a complete DevOps solution.

Yes, we can provide references from our previous clients upon request.